1. Smooth skin is the first step to an even glow, so you'll need to exfoliate before you do anything. Use a gentle scrub on your face to eliminate any dryness or rough patches. Just beware of over exfoliating, as this could increase your sensitivity to the sun and adversely dry it out even more, especially during the winter.

Choose a self-tanner that's formulated for your face, (try Clinique Self Sun Face Tinted Lotion, $18.50), and be sure to apply the product down to your neck so you don't end up looking like a tan lollipop. If you're just sticking to bronzer, follow-up your exfoliating routine with an oil-free moisturizer so your skin has a soft, even texture. Bonus points for one containing an SPF.

3. If past instances of streaky legs has made you weary of trying self-tanner on your face, try adding a few drops of liquid illuminator or highlighter to your everyday foundation to warm up the color. This will give you a pretty lit-from-within glow in just one step.

4. To accentuate your glow, use a fluffy powder brush to dust cheek hallows, nose, and temples with a bronzer to contour your face and make it look slimmer. A pop of pink blush on the apples of your cheeks is reminiscent of a summertime sun-kissed complexion.
